Why These Are the Top Walk-in Tubs Contractors in Gilman

The walk-in tub market serving Gilman, Wisconsin, is characterized by high-quality regional specialists rather than local storefronts within the city itself. Due to Gilman's smaller population, residents typically rely on established contractors from larger regional hubs like Wausau, Stevens Point, and Eau Claire. The competition is moderate but consists of experienced, licensed professionals. The average quality of service is high, as these companies have built their reputation on serving multiple communities across a wide geographic area. Typical pricing for a complete walk-in tub installation, including the tub unit and necessary plumbing/construction modifications, generally ranges from $5,000 to $15,000 or more. The final cost is highly dependent on the tub's features (e.g., hydrotherapy jets), the complexity of the installation, and the extent of any accompanying bathroom remodeling.

Frequently Asked Questions About Walk-in Tubs in Gilman

Get answers to common questions about walk-in tubs services in Gilman, Wisconsin.

1What is the typical cost range for a walk-in tub installation in Gilman, and are there any local factors that affect pricing?

In the Gilman area, a complete walk-in tub purchase and professional install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000, depending on the model's features and the complexity of the installation. Local factors that can influence cost include the age of your home's plumbing and electrical systems, which may need updating to code, and the potential for increased labor during Wisconsin's harsh winter months if interior access is challenging. We recommend getting itemized quotes from local providers that detail both product and labor costs.

2How long does a full walk-in tub installation take for a home in Gilman, and should I consider seasonal timing?

A standard professional installation in Gilman usually takes 1 to 3 days, from removal of the old fixture to final testing. Considering Wisconsin's climate is crucial; scheduling installations in late spring, summer, or early fall is ideal to avoid complications from winter weather, which can delay deliveries and make contractor access more difficult. Planning ahead is key, as reputable local installers often book several weeks in advance.

3Are there any specific permits or building codes in Gilman or Taylor County I need to be aware of for installing a walk-in tub?

Yes, most walk-in tub installations in Gilman will require a plumbing permit from the local building department, and possibly an electrical permit if new wiring is needed for jets or heaters. Installations must comply with Wisconsin's Uniform Dwelling Code (UDC) and local amendments, which govern proper drainage, water supply, and electrical safety. A reputable local installer will typically handle the permit process on your behalf, ensuring all work is up to code.

4What should I look for when choosing a local walk-in tub service provider in the Gilman area?

Prioritize providers who are licensed, insured, and have verifiable local experience in Gilman or surrounding Taylor County communities. Look for established companies with strong references and those that offer in-home consultations to assess your specific bathroom layout. It's also wise to choose a provider that services the models they sell, ensuring you have local support for any future maintenance needs, especially given our region's temperature fluctuations that can stress plumbing components.

5I'm concerned about the tub door seal and keeping the bathroom warm during Wisconsin winters. Are these valid concerns?

Absolutely, these are common and valid concerns for Gilman homeowners. High-quality walk-in tubs feature robust, leak-proof door seals that are designed to withstand long-term use. For comfort during cold months, look for models with built-in quick-recovery heaters to maintain water temperature and consider adding a supplemental bathroom heater. Proper installation by a local professional is critical to ensure the tub is perfectly leveled and sealed against drafts common in older Wisconsin homes.
